Parents Receive Plant Food Warning Letter
Parents of secondary school children have been warned about the dangers of legal highs in a letter sent home from the Island’s schools.
The issue of legal high has come into sharp focus of late with calls to outlaw them on the Island after numerous incidents where people have reacted badly.
It’s hoped the letter will inform the parents of the potential dangers faced by taking the drugs.
The most popular of the substances, methadrone can currently be easily obtained over the internet or bought locally.
